Actress Sofia Vergara and her fiance, Nick Loeb, have asked a close friend to act as a surrogate and carry their baby, the New York Post reported. \"The child will be biologically Sofia and Nick\'s baby, and she has selected a surrogate -- who is a very close girlfriend -- to carry the baby,\" an insider told the newspaper. \"A procedure has taken place, and Sofia and Nick will find out in a few weeks if it was successful, if the surrogate is pregnant, and if they will become parents,\" the source said. \"A baby is something they\'ve both wanted for a while, particularly Nick, who has been pushing for it. He is a little uneasy that the surrogate is Sofia\'s close friend, but is very excited about becoming a father.\" Vergara, 40, is one of the stars of the TV sitcom \"Modern Family.\" She has a 21-year-old son, Manolo, from a previous relationship. The actress has been dating businessman Loeb for about three years.
